Robert Slezak Eliminated in 12th Place ($27,287)

Level 19 : 25,000/50,000, 0 ante
Robert Slezak
Robert Slezak

Robert Slezak raised and Owais Ahmed three-bet. "Okay, I still have enough to call," Slezak said and made the call. Ahmed bet the {k-Clubs}{10-Spades}{5-Hearts} flop and Slezak called with the words "I might still fold" to see the {k-Spades} turn. Ahmed bet once more and Slezak called all in.

"I have nothing," Slezak mentioned in table chat and turned over {a-Clubs}{q-Diamonds}{6-Clubs}{4-Spades} for a gutshot.

Ahmed had {a-Spades}{a-Diamonds}{q-Clubs}{6-Spades} for aces up and the same gutshot, and Slezak needed a jack to chop. Instead it was the blank {5-Diamonds} on the river and Slezak was eliminated in 12th place for $27,287.

Deeb Up to a Million

Level 19 : 25,000/50,000, 0 ante

Shaun Deeb raised on the button and Frankie O'Dell called in the big blind.

O'Dell check-raised on a {9-Clubs}{5-Clubs}{j-Clubs} flop and Deeb called.

The turn was the {2-Clubs} and O'Dell bet. Deeb called and the river was the {8-Clubs}.

O'Dell checked and snap-mucked to a bet from Deeb.

"I was like 'I just don't think you have it!'" said Deeb, open-mucking {a-Hearts}{j-Clubs}{7-Clubs}{6-Clubs} for a straight flush.
